A flywheel is attached to a crankshaft by 12 bolts, numbered 1 through 12. Each bolt is checked to determine whether it is torqued correctly. Let A be the event that all the bolts are torqued correctly, let B be the event that the #3 bolt is not torqued correctly, let C be the event that exactly one bolt is not torqued correctly, and let D be the event that bolts #5 and #8 are torqued correctly. State whether each of the following pairs of events is mutually exclusive.
A and B (2 points)
B and D (2 points)
C and D (2 points)
B and C (2 points
and please explain why they are exclusive or not exclusive
Explanation / Answer
"Mutually exclusive" is a statistical term describing two or more events that cannot occur simultaneously. It is used to describe a situation where the occurrence of one event is not influenced or caused by another event.
Mutually exclusive means both cannot occur
a) Here event A and B are mutually exclusive
Because it is not possible both will not that A and B will occur same time
b) Here event B and D are not mutually exclusive
Because it is possible that the two events B and D to happen at the same time
that #3 is not torqued correctly and #5 and #8 are torqued correctly
c) C and D are not mutually exclusive as they can happen at the same time
d) B and C are not mutually exclusive as the one bolt which is not coreectly torqued can be #3
